Partager via


ChunkInheritanceUtility Classe

Définition

Type d’utilitaire pour la prise en charge de l’héritage de directives dans une page à partir de pages applicables _ViewImports .

public ref class ChunkInheritanceUtility
public class ChunkInheritanceUtility
type ChunkInheritanceUtility = class
Public Class ChunkInheritanceUtility
Héritage
ChunkInheritanceUtility

Constructeurs

ChunkInheritanceUtility(MvcRazorHost, IChunkTreeCache, IReadOnlyList<Chunk>)

Initialise une nouvelle instance de ChunkInheritanceUtility.

Méthodes

GetInheritedChunkTreeResults(String)

Obtient un ordre IReadOnlyList<T> de chemins d’accès analysés ChunkTreeet de fichiers pour chacun _ViewImports applicable à la page située dans pagePath. La liste est triée de sorte que le ChunkTreeResultpour ChunkTree le _ViewImports plus pagePath proche du dans le système de fichiers s’affiche en premier.

MergeInheritedChunkTrees(ChunkTree, IReadOnlyList<ChunkTree>, String)

Fusionne les Chunk instances héritées par défaut et ChunkTree produites par l’analyse des _ViewImports fichiers dans le spécifié chunkTree.

S’applique à